Can Exercise Reverse the Ageing Process?
Well I shelled out 200 quid earlier in the year for a complete medical assessment because I was getting worried about my performance while running out on the roads every other day. Something I've been doing for the last forty years.
Following a heart attack in 2004 I was wondering if my ageing old ticker had finally had enough and was calling time on my athletic pursuits....
What a surprise I got when the results dropped through my letterbox...
I had passed nearly all of the tests and it was declared that I had the fitness and body of a 53 year old....Not bad for a 69 year old.....
Furthermore, Following my heart attack back in 2004 it was decided that had I not been a runner for most of my adult life, it could have been fatal.....
After just a few weeks I was walking at least ten miles every day and returned to running just three months later and still manage over twenty miles per week....
So in answer to your question Carol........You tell me?...
